An artist impression of the Main pitch and stadium at the new Australian Hockey Centre
The State Government's $163 million investment will transform the current Perth Hockey Stadium site into a world-class facility that will be the official home of Hockey Australia's Centre of Excellence and High-Performance Program.

The purpose-built centre located at Curtin University, will support all levels of hockey, from community games to major national and international competitions.

The Australian Hockey Centre will feature:

  • 4 outdoor pitches with at least two at International Hockey Federation Category 1 international standard
  • a specialist high-performance training centre
  • an indoor hockey centre including two indoor courts
  • and a new 1000 seat stadium with venue capacity to host up to 10,000 spectators in event mode.

The Australian Hockey Centre will also include modern broadcast capabilities, community change rooms, specialist sports lighting, solar panels and administration offices for Hockey WA and Hockey Australia, ensuring it meets both high performance and community needs. It is also being designed to achieve a 5 Star Green Star Certified rating. 

Hockey WA and Hockey Australia will remain onsite and hockey pitches will be available throughout construction of the new facility, ensuring players will be able to continue to train and compete throughout the build.   

The project is expected to support more than 200 jobs and contribute $34.4 million in Gross State Product to Western Australia. 

The new Australian Hockey Centre project is being delivered as part of PlayOn WA, the State Government's initiative to deliver 2,030 community sport and recreation infrastructure items across WA by the year 2030.
